Teeth Straightening For Most Everyone

It’s now possible with Invisalign

Everyone deserves to have a smile they love, and with today’s modern dental technology, that goal is attainable. A generation ago, straightening options were limited to old-school bracket-and wire braces. These work well, but they’re considered taboo for adults. Invisalign, which straightens your teeth using custom-made clear trays, is a great alternative for patients of all ages. The way Invisalign works is not completely different from traditional braces. In both cases, your teeth are realigned gradually. The difference comes in form. With braces, an orthodontist regularly tinkers with your wiring depending on where you are in the process. With Invisalign, on the other hand, you change aligners throughout treatment as you move from origin to destination. Depending on the results you’d like to achieve, treatment usually lasts between 8 months and 2 years. Invisalign appeals to many patients for a number of reasons. First and foremost, the aligners are essentially invisible. Nobody will even know you’re wearing them. Despite their outward invisibility, the aligners do real, demonstrable work. Most patients start to notice changes in their smile as early as six weeks into treatment. Other advantages of Invisalign include comfort and removability. The clear aligners are made of a BPA-free thermoplastic material that’s smooth to the touch and lays flat against your teeth. They are so comfortable that you may even forget you’re wearing them. You should remove your aligners for meals and can take them out for special occasions, but this flexibility can be both a blessing and a curse. If you don’t wear your aligners as often as possible, you’ll stall your progress. The results of straightening your teeth aren’t just cosmetic. Straight teeth are less likely to break or develop gum disease, which means investing in your smile now will save you from needing treatments later. Invisalign is a great option for adult and adolescent patients alike. If you’ve ever wondered how kids have straighter teeth than ever but fewer seem to be wearing braces, now you know. Are You In Alignment?

You might hear this at a chiropractor’s office or at a tire repair center or looking at the soles of your shoes.   However, there is another area where you may not be in alignment.  It’s your teeth. Does it matter?  Think of the gears in a motor.  If they are not in alignment then the teeth of the gears will break more quickly and easily.

This is the same analogy as with your teeth.  If your teeth are not in alignment then over time they will have a greater chance of fracturing requiring you to undergo more advanced dental treatments.  Another consequence of misaligned teeth is it is harder to keep them clean.

Think of your teeth as cubes or squares.  You need to use dental floss to clean in between them but when they are also out of alignment it is harder to keep them clean and this can lead to gum disease.

Today we have a way to move your teeth back into alignment without the metal mouth you may remember.  We use a clear aligner system which sequentially moves your teeth into the correct position.  They call it Invisalign since to others it is invisible.  So you’re out and about and only you know you are wearing them.

To Straighten or Not to Straighten?

That is the question.  You lead with your smile and sometimes if your teeth are out of alignment you might not be smiling that much.  In addition to your appearance, teeth out of alignment can lead to dental problems.  You may ask; how is that?  Crooked teeth allow more food to imbed between them and it may be harder for you to keep them clean.  Why is that important?  Well if you leave food in between your teeth as the food breaks down it releases acids which attack the outside of your teeth and gums.  The acid can lead to tooth decay and irritate your gums leading to gum infections.

So, by bringing your teeth into alignment it will be easier for you to keep your teeth clean.  Another consequence of misaligned teeth is that when they come together they are in the wrong orientation which over time can lead to the teeth fracturing.  Think of the gears of an engine.  If they are not in sync the gears will break.

Finally, a pleasing smile helps in interacting with people.  Unfortunately, people are generally judging other people and before you even open your mouth to speak you smile is conveying a subliminal message.  If you do not like the way your teeth look you might not even be smiling.

Do Braces Do More Than Improve Your Smile

Most people want to straighten their teeth for the improved esthetics which are obtained.  Yes it takes a  little time but in the long run it will improve your health.  Time is relative.  Look how quickly each year progresses.  It’s Thanksgiving, then Christmas and New Year’s Day and suddenly it's Memorial Day Weekend followed by Labor Day and then we’re back to Thanksgiving once more.

Traditionally braces were metal brackets and metal bands.  The esthetics; not so great but patient compliance awesome for you the patient cannot remove them.   Today there are clear aligners such as Invisalign which work as long as you wear them.  Another plus is that you can’t see them and it is easier to clean your teeth during the orthodontic or teeth moving treatment.

However there is an added benefit to moving your teeth into a more aligned position.  Misaligned teeth do not come together in proper occlusion which leads to them not wearing evenly.  On top of this the teeth over time can actually fracture leading to more dental procedures on your teeth over your lifetime.

Another problem of misaligned teeth is that it is harder for you to clean them.  Not cleaning your teeth can lead to gum problems which if not rectified over time can lead to possible loss of a tooth or teeth.  Even if this does not occur, gum inflammation in your mouth can affect your overall health.  Bleeding gums allow the bacteria in your mouth to spread throughout your body which can cause havoc.
